Definition
- 1A Sanskrit philosophical term that may be literally rendered in English as nonduality: denoting that though differences and variegation appear in the human condition they are unreal or illusory.
- 2Contraction of Advaita Vedanta (an orthodox philosophical school of Hinduism).
